25#include <com/sun/star/lang/XServiceInfo.hpp>
26#include <com/sun/star/media/XPlayerWindow.hpp>
32class Window :
public ::cppu::WeakImplHelper< css::media::XPlayerWindow,
33 css::lang::XServiceInfo >
41 virtual void SAL_CALL
update( )
override;
43 virtual css::media::ZoomLevel SAL_CALL
getZoomLevel( )
override;
44 virtual void SAL_CALL
setPointerType( sal_Int32 nPointerType )
override;
47 virtual void SAL_CALL
setPosSize( sal_Int32 X, sal_Int32 Y, sal_Int32 Width, sal_Int32 Height, sal_Int16 Flags )
override;
48 virtual css::awt::Rectangle SAL_CALL
getPosSize( )
override;
51 virtual void SAL_CALL
setFocus( )
override;
52 virtual void SAL_CALL
addWindowListener(
const css::uno::Reference< css::awt::XWindowListener >& xListener )
override;
53 virtual void SAL_CALL
removeWindowListener(
const css::uno::Reference< css::awt::XWindowListener >& xListener )
override;
54 virtual void SAL_CALL
addFocusListener(
const css::uno::Reference< css::awt::XFocusListener >& xListener )
override;
55 virtual void SAL_CALL
removeFocusListener(
const css::uno::Reference< css::awt::XFocusListener >& xListener )
override;
56 virtual void SAL_CALL
addKeyListener(
const css::uno::Reference< css::awt::XKeyListener >& xListener )
override;
57 virtual void SAL_CALL
removeKeyListener(
const css::uno::Reference< css::awt::XKeyListener >& xListener )
override;
58 virtual void SAL_CALL
addMouseListener(
const css::uno::Reference< css::awt::XMouseListener >& xListener )
override;
59 virtual void SAL_CALL
removeMouseListener(
const css::uno::Reference< css::awt::XMouseListener >& xListener )
override;
60 virtual void SAL_CALL
addMouseMotionListener(
const css::uno::Reference< css::awt::XMouseMotionListener >& xListener )
override;
62 virtual void SAL_CALL
addPaintListener(
const css::uno::Reference< css::awt::XPaintListener >& xListener )
override;
63 virtual void SAL_CALL
removePaintListener(
const css::uno::Reference< css::awt::XPaintListener >& xListener )
override;
66 virtual void SAL_CALL
dispose( )
override;
67 virtual void SAL_CALL
addEventListener(
const css::uno::Reference< css::lang::XEventListener >& xListener )
override;
68 virtual void SAL_CALL
removeEventListener(
const css::uno::Reference< css::lang::XEventListener >& aListener )
override;